Pay As You Go FAQs

What are the main changes to developer accounts with the launch of Pay As You Go?

  • All accounts have access to our latest Places API
  • All accounts receive $200 in free monthly usage credits to be put toward Places API V2 and/or V3 usage
  • Removal of the $599 monthly fee for our Startup tier
  • Removal of Call per Day restrictions
  • Removal of Photos or Tips per Venue restrictions
  • Sandbox and Pay As You Go have 50 QPS standard. Enterprise accounts have 100 QPS.
  • All accounts can create unlimited Projects in Developer Console
  • All accounts have a Commercial License

When will the changes to accounts take place?

These changes will take place November 18 2021. Our team is working hard to ensure this will be a seamless transition for our developer community.

I previously did not add any payment information to my account - do I now need to?

No, you are not being forced to add payment information to your account. Every account receives a $200 monthly usage credit that you are free to use, with or without a credit card. If your account uses up the entire free credit and you do not have payment information or a pre-loaded balance, you will not be able to make API calls until the next month’s free credit kicks in.

What is the benefit of automatic payments?

By setting up automatic payments, your pre-loaded balance will be topped off automatically when your balance drops below $10. The recharge amount will be a value of your choosing between $20 and $1000, and can be adjusted in the Manage Billing section of the Developer Console. This will ensure no disruptions occur and we will continue to provide API services to your integrations.

How does the monthly usage credit work?

On the 1st of every month, Foursquare will automatically distribute $200 in free usage credits to your account. These free credits do not roll over month-to-month, so we highly encourage you to use them!

Will I lose access to my API V2 projects?

No, you will not lose access to your existing API V2 projects. We are committed to providing you with uninterrupted service during this transition period. You may continue to use API V2 projects created prior to November 18 until Places API V2 is eventually deprecated mid 2022 (date TBD). We’ll provide you with additional notice around the exact deprecation date in early 2022.
